解析苹果签名:全面了解iOS设备安全性与签名证书机制

iOS设备是苹果公司独家推出的移动操作系统,具备高度的安全性和稳定性。其中,签名证书机制被认为是保证iOS设备安全性的重要机制之一。本文将全面介绍iOS设备的签名机制,深入解析苹果签名并分析其作用。

iOS设备的签名机制

在iOS设备中,每个应用程序都需要通过签名验证来实现运行。这是苹果签名机制的一个典型应用。iOS设备的签名机制包含了两个关键概念,即:签名(codesign)和证书(certificate)。ios企业证书有效但是用不起了怎么回事

签名指的是在应用程序发布之前,由开发人员使用codesign工具来对应用程序进行签名,生成一个被签名的文件苹果手机app企业签名无法验证怎么办。这个被签名的文件包含了应用程序的版本信息、唯一标识符、所属组织等基本信息。同时,这个被签名的文件还包含了用于验证签名的数字签名。

证书是由数字证书机构(CA)颁发的,用于证明开发人员的身份和应用程序的安全性。在iOS设备中,开发人员可以通过申请开发者账号并购买证书来证明自己的身份ios企业证书哪里来的啊怎么查。证书可以分为两种类型,即:开发证书和发布证书。

深入解析苹果签名

苹果签名的作用在于确保iOS设备上的应用程序是安全的、可信的。在应用程序运行的过程中,系统会先对应用程序的签名文件进行验证。如果验证成功,iOS设备就认为这个应用程序是受信任的,可以安全地进行运行。

具体地说,苹果签名机制可以对应用程序进行多重验证。首先,系统会验证证书是否有效,即开发人员的身份是否被证明。然后,系统会检查应用程序的签名文件是否正确——这可以保证应用程序没有被篡改、损坏或者被代替。最后,iOS设备会使用访问权限控制列表(ACL)来确认该应用程序拥有哪些操作系统资源访问权限。

签名证书机制的作用

签名证书机制是iOS设备安全性的基石之一。它能够保证应用程序的安全性、可靠性,防止应用程序被恶意篡改、感染病毒或者遭受其他恶意攻击。

同时,签名证书机制还可以对应用程序进行访问权限控制苹果证书怎么删掉。通过签名机制,iOS设备可以确定应用程序的真实身份和可信性。这样一来,iOS设备可以报告开发人员的任何错误和违规行为,并对恶意应用程序进行警告和拦截apple企业信任。

结论

总之,iOS设备的签名机制是苹果公司为保证iOS设备安全性而采取的非常重要的措施。通过签名证书机制,iOS设备可以保证应用程序的安全性和可靠性,对恶意应用程序进行拦截和报告。

因此,对于开发人员而言,掌握iOS签名机制和证书的相关知识是非常重要的。只有了解并使用这些安全机制,才能确保自己的应用程序在iOS设备上健康运行,让用户获得更好的使用体验。

声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。